About The Position

Family Residences and Essential Enterprises, Inc. (FREE) is seeking a Creative Arts Manager to develop, coordinate, and deliver inclusive theater and performing arts programming for individuals with intellectual and developmental disabilities (I/DD). This role offers opportunities for participants to engage in various performing arts disciplines while fostering self-expression, creativity, confidence, social connection, and community inclusion. The Manager will oversee daily program operations, coordinate productions and activities, and collaborate with various stakeholders to ensure effective program delivery. This is an exempt, full-time position.

Responsibilities

  • Develops and implements theater arts curriculum and activities within established program and organizational goals and guidelines.
  • Creates accessible opportunities for participants to engage in acting, improvisation, storytelling, music, movement, dance, and stage performance.
  • Adapts theater activities to accommodate individual communication, sensory, physical, cognitive, and behavioral needs.
  • Develops programming that promotes independence, creativity, self-expression, and personal choice.
  • Incorporates evidence-informed and person-centered approaches into theater programming.
  • Develops and directs theatrical productions, showcases, performances, and community presentations.
  • Guides participants through all stages of production, including auditions, casting, rehearsals, set design, costumes, props, music, choreography, and performances.
  • Identifies participant strengths and interests and creates meaningful roles for individuals with varying abilities.
  • Ensures each participant has an opportunity to contribute to productions in a meaningful way.
  • Coordinates performance, schedules, venues, and related logistics.
  • Coordinates vendor relationships and services supporting creative arts programming in accordance with organizational procedures.
  • Collaborates with staff, families, volunteers, and community partners to support program activities and productions.
  • Coordinates with outside vendors that provide instructional dance, acting, art, and drumming.
  • Provides direction, guidance, and support to staff and volunteers assisting with theater programming and productions; coordinates with volunteers and guest artists as needed.
  • Establishes and communicates clear expectations for rehearsal and performance support.
  • Identifies and recommends professional artists, actors, musicians, choreographers, and other arts professionals as appropriate for activities and productions.
